在软件开发的旅程中,调试是每一个开发者都必须面对的挑战。它不仅仅是代码的纠错,更是一种对程序逻辑的深入理解。如何调试呢?**将围绕这一问题,从多个角度提供调试技巧,帮助开发者提升调试效率。
一、调试前的准备
1.确保代码的规范性
在开始调试之前,确保代码的规范性是非常重要的。一个结构清晰、规范化的代码更容易发现和解决问题。2.理解程序逻辑 在调试之前,首先要对程序的逻辑有深入的理解。这样在调试过程中,才能更快地定位问题所在。
二、调试工具的使用
1.调试器(Deuggers)
调试器是调试过程中不可或缺的工具。通过调试器,可以设置断点、单步执行、查看变量值等。2.日志(Logs) 通过日志可以了解程序在运行过程中的状态,有助于定位问题。
三、调试技巧
1.从简单到复杂
在调试过程中,可以先从简单的错误开始排查,逐步深入到复杂的问题。2.利用条件断点 条件断点可以帮助我们在特定条件下暂停程序执行,从而定位问题。
3.分析异常 当程序出现异常时,首先要分析异常信息,了解异常的根源。
四、调试方法
1.回溯法
回溯法是一种从问题出现的位置开始,逐步向前查找原因的调试方法。2.排除法 排除法是通过排除不可能的原因,逐步缩小问题范围,最终找到问题的方法。
3.代码审查 通过代码审查,可以发现一些潜在的问题,有助于提高代码质量。
五、调试过程中的沟通
1.与团队成员沟通
在调试过程中,与团队成员沟通可以帮助更快地解决问题。2.记录调试过程 记录调试过程,不仅可以方便后续查找问题,还可以积累经验。
六、调试后的 调试完成后,要经验,为今后的开发工作提供借鉴。
2.持续改进 调试只是解决问题的手段,持续改进才是提升开发效率的关键。
调试是软件开发中不可或缺的一环。通过**的介绍,相信大家对如何调试有了更深入的了解。在今后的开发过程中,希望这些技巧能够帮助到您,提高调试效率,让您的编程之路更加顺畅。1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。